According to our (Global Info Research) latest study, the global Distributed Bragg Reflectors market size was valued at US$ 1729 million in 2025 and is forecast to a readjusted size of US$ 3164 million by 2032 with a CAGR of 9.0% during review period.
In 2025, global Distributed Bragg Reflector output reached about 120 million units and global capacity of around 150 million units. The average price is about USD 14 per unit, with gross margins near 39%. Distributed Bragg Reflectors (DBRs) are highly reflective optical structures composed of multiple alternating layers of materials with different refractive indices, each typically having a thickness equal to one-quarter of the target wavelength. Through constructive interference of reflected light at each interface, DBRs achieve extremely high reflectivity within a specific wavelength range and are widely used in vertical-cavity surface-emitting lasers (VCSELs), semiconductor lasers, photodetectors, optical filters, resonant cavity LEDs, solar cells, and quantum optics devices. The supply chain begins with upstream raw materials such as high-purity semiconductor compounds (e.g., GaAs, AlAs, InP, AlGaAs, GaN, AlGaN), dielectric materials (e.g., SiO₂, TiO₂, Ta₂O₅, HfO₂), specialty gases, and epitaxial growth precursors. Midstream manufacturing involves epitaxial deposition technologies such as Molecular Beam Epitaxy (MBE) and Metal-Organic Chemical Vapor Deposition (MOCVD) for semiconductor DBRs, or thin-film deposition methods such as sputtering, evaporation, and atomic layer deposition (ALD) for dielectric DBRs, followed by wafer fabrication, optical coating, testing, and integration into optoelectronic devices. Downstream applications include optical communications, data centers, consumer electronics, LiDAR systems, 3D sensing, industrial lasers, biomedical instruments, aerospace optics, and advanced semiconductor photonics.
